Transaction 51345ecc140bf6a2114391611da6d8c6e132fd4a2a0b87008fdae96c6f0d6bc7
1 Input
1 Output
-
51345ecc140bf6a2114391611da6d8c6e132fd4a2a0b87008fdae96c6f0d6bc7:0
- value
- 534644
- script pubkey
- OP_0 OP_PUSHBYTES_20 b186b1a6416a8c668c480024149e992a4eb564ff
- address
- bc1qkxrtrfjpd2xxdrzgqqjpf85e9f8t2e8lqvr9pk